'all' is usually used as a phony target. I think this went wrong. if_changed should never be used for a phony target. In other words, if_changed should produce a build artifact. FORCE is never used for a phony target because it is added to 'PHONY'. PHONY += all > endif > -- > 2.38.0.rc1.362.ged0d419d3c-goog >
